ROYAL AIR FORCE RECORD OFFICE
A scroll argent in front of a torteau. Motto: Ad omnia ordinanda |
Origin/meaning
The Scroll indicates the Records kept. The Motto translates as "For the purposed of arranging everything in order". The Badge was approved in April 1956.
